Why Live in Atglen

Atglen, located in Chester County, Pennsylvania, offers a tranquil lifestyle amidst the rural countryside. Residents appreciate the slower pace of life, as noted by Robbyn Kehoe, the Director of Atglen Library, who has lived in the area for over 30 years. The housing in Atglen features a mix of 19th-century charm and modern amenities, with Colonial-style homes, Cape Cods, and ranch-style homes being common. The area is known for its picturesque views, including horses grazing on farmland. Outdoor enthusiasts can enjoy Mercer’s Mill Covered Bridge, various creeks, and Atglen Community Park, which includes a playground and picnic pavilion. The upcoming addition of the Enola Low Grade Rail Trail will further enhance outdoor activities by connecting Philadelphia to Harrisburg. Students in Atglen attend schools in the Octorara Area School District, which has a unified campus for all grades. The district's schools have received moderate ratings. For commuters, Lancaster is just over 20 miles away, Reading is about 35 miles away, and Philadelphia is over 50 miles away. Additionally, an Amtrak station in nearby Parkesburg provides further commuting options. The Atglen Library serves as a local staple, offering books, computer access, and a community book exchange. While the closest restaurants and retailers are in Parkesburg, about three miles east, residents enjoy the quiet and convenience of having essential amenities within a short drive.

How much do you need to make to afford rent in Atglen, PA?
To comfortably afford the median rent in Atglen, PA, a household needs to earn roughly $127,000 per year. This is based on the common guideline that households should spend no more than 30% of gross income on housing. Most landlords require monthly household income of at least 3x the monthly rent, and with a median rent of $3,175 per month in Atglen, PA, renters typically need to show $9,525 per month in gross income to qualify. Actual affordability will vary depending on household debts, other living expenses, and overall budget.
